About Megan S. Bodnar

Megan S. Bodnar is a scholar working on Biophysics, Molecular Biology and Computer Vision and Pattern Recognition, having authored 5 papers that have together received 590 indexed citations. Recurring topics across this work include Pluripotent Stem Cells Research (3 papers), CRISPR and Genetic Engineering (3 papers) and 3D Printing in Biomedical Research (2 papers). The work is most often cited by research in Molecular Biology (542 citations), Aging (6 citations) and Genetics (91 citations). Megan S. Bodnar has collaborated with scholars based in United States and Germany. Frequent co-authors include Ryan T. Rodriguez, Meri T. Firpo, M.J. Abeyta, Amander T. Clark, Renee A. Reijo Pera, David L. Spector, Rui Zhao, Marcelle I. Cedars, Paul J. Turek and Juanito J. Meneses. Their work appears in journals such as Human Molecular Genetics, Stem Cells and Current Opinion in Genetics & Development.
